The Vietnamese leaders made the remarks at separate meetings with Lao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Thongloun Sisoulith, who is also Head of the Commission for External Relations of the Lao People's Revolutionary Party Central Committee, in Hanoi on March 5.
The leaders hailed the outcomes of talks between the two Parties' commissions for external relations and their increasingly effective co-ordination which actively contributes to the Vietnam-Laos special solidarity and relationship.
They expressed their wish that the two commissions would work closely with ministries, sectors and localities to successfully implement resolutions from the respective national Party Congresses as well as agreements reached by the leaders of the two countries.
The trio also extended congratulations to the Lao Party, State, and people on the occasion of the 60th founding anniversary of the Lao People's Revolutionary Party (LPRP), saying they believe the Lao Party congresses and the 10th national Party Congress would be a success under the leadership of the LPRP.
They briefed the guest on Vietnam's preparations for all-level Party congresses and the 12th national Party Congress, and expressed their delight at the growing ties between the two countries contributing to their development and prosperity as well as peace, stability, co-operation and development in the region and the world.
In turn, the Lao leader thanked the Vietnamese Party, State and people for their valuable assistance in the past and present.
He confirmed that Laos likewise looks to nurture the two nations' traditional friendship, special solidarity and comprehensive co-operation.
